The Magic Bubble

Lynne,

My gentle Lamb,

Beckoned me into her magic bubble,

And as I went in, we began to float,

and rise.

We rose higher and higher, until we reached a

certain height. Then suddenly, we saw

Unbelievable sights:

I saw lions with eyes as big as dishes,

Giraffes with necks as high as the sky.

There were large butterflies that teased our senses

as they fluttered in and out of trees, like

naughty and frisky kittens.

The trees themselves swayed to and fro, as if singing anther

to the Most High;

And in the distance, I saw white porpoises capering in

the golden sea.

The sun was very bright but mild, bathing the world with

multi-colored lights that caught our emotions in a grip.

As I watched these sights in wonder, I forgot about Lynne and

the Bubble.

And when I looked back, they were no longer there.

I began to fall.

Down, down I fell.

And as I fell, the vistas I saw began to fade, and in their

places reappeared the ordinary sights of mountains, lakes

and trees.

Soon I landed on a grassy knoll.

Here I espied people hurrying about,

some carrying brief-cases, some counters, and some picks and

shovels. They were coming in and out of rock caves.

I called to one who had a counter in his hands and asked,

“What place is this, and where is Lynne?”

He replied, "This place is Terra. If by Lynne you mean

Your Magic Lamb, she is a mythical being. She does

not live in this country."

Then I knew that the Bubble, the vistas that I saw. Lynne

herself,

were all a dream.

And I wept....

The man with the counter touched me on my shoulder and told me,

"If you really want to find Lynne, you must

Concentrate hard,

Put yourself into a deep sleep--

Then enter her enchanted land."

“But if you do that," he said, "you will never walk again

on Terra."
